Ben Kelleher has been named Managing Director of Retail & Business Banking at ANZ Bank New Zealand Limited (ANZ NZ). He had been serving as the acting Managing Director for the past six months. Before this role, he was General Manager for Auckland and Northland in Retail and Business Banking.
Kelleher has spent seven years with ANZ, during which he led both the Private Bank team and Strategy team. His career includes various roles in strategy, analysis, and project management within New Zealand and internationally.
"Retail and Business Banking is at the heart of ANZ’s business in New Zealand, and I’m delighted to appoint Ben to this key role," stated Antonia Watson, CEO of ANZ NZ. "Ben brings experience, energy and ideas to Retail and Business Banking at an exciting time. Technology is transforming the industry, enabling us to make banking easier, more convenient and putting the customer in the driver’s seat of their financial future."
Kelleher holds a Masters in Management, Finance and Economics with Distinction from the University of Waikato along with a First Class Honours bachelor's degree. His appointment is effective immediately; he will be based in Auckland as part of ANZ NZ's Leadership Team reporting directly to CEO Antonia Watson.
He succeeds Watson who became CEO in December 2019 after being acting CEO for six months. The Reserve Bank of New Zealand has given its non-objection to his appointment.
